Fictionalised biopic of Finnish tenor Mauno Kuusisto, taking its title from his most popular song which remains the all-time best-selling single record in Finland. An orphaned boy, singing in the forests while herding cattle, gets a chance to take singing lessons and grows up to be one of the most popular performers of sentimental songs appealing to the Finnish public. The woman of his dreams is played by violinist Helena LehtelÀ, made famous by her weekly TV appearances.
